New data on the distribution, abundance and population structure of the Ussuri white-toothed shrew Crocidura lasiura

The Ussuri white-toothed shrew Crocidura lasiura is a common shrew species in the forest-steppe zone of central Northeast Asia and this paper is devoted to clarifying the features of its distribution, characterizing the dynamics of its population in different types of habitats, and the specifics of the population structure obtained during stationary studies conducted within the optimal habitat region of the species in the Prikhankaiskaya Plain. Based on the status of the Ussuri white-toothed shrew in shrew taxocenes of the southern Russian Far East, three zones characterized by different abundance indices have been distinguished within the refined range boundaries: this species is dominant and maintains its abundance at a level of 20 individuals per 100 trap-days or more on the Prikhankaiskaya Plain and the lowlands of the Tumannaya River mouth; it occupies a secondary position in the valleys of the Ussuri River and the Middle Amur Lowland with less than 5 individuals per 100 trap-days abundance, and sporadically occurs along the eastern and western macroslopes of the Sikhote-Alin Mountains as well as most parts of Upper and Middle Priamurye. The cyclical type of the spatial population structure allows the use of the entire spectrum of available habitats, including forest vegetation formations while high fecundity and the entry of some young-of-the-year individuals into reproduction ensure a sharp increase in population size from spring to autumn and the maintenance of long-term abundance levels.
